What is recorded here

Situated on a slight knoll at the E side of a col between drumlins which lie to NE and SW. This is a grass-covered subcircular or D-shaped area (dims 29m E-W; 27.7m N-S) defined by an earthen bank and hedge (Wth 2.5m; int. H 0.2-0.4m; ext. H 1.2m) W-NE, and by an overgrown scarp (H 1m) elsewhere. The entrance (Wth 3.4m) is at E. There is no visible fosse but there is an outer drain E-SW, and the perimeter is slightly truncated by a field and road bank (L 12m) at W. The above description is derived from 'The Archaeological Inventory of County Leitrim' compiled by Michael J. Moore (Dublin: Stationery Office, 2003).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research. Date of upload: 23 September 2008
